Because gold is naturally yellow, it has to be mixed to create white gold alloys from different white metal alloys. White gold is coated in a thin layer of rhodium, which is also a white metal. The rhodium coating gives your white gold engagement ring its shiny, white color. The natural oils in your hands can cause the rhodium plating to wear ...

Generally, white gold is stronger and more durable than yellow gold because it consists of harder alloyed metals. Hard rhodium coating provides an added layer of protection against wear and tear. Yellow gold is more susceptible to scratches and dents because it is not rhodium plated. Here's a breakdown of the distinctions between these two types of gold: Composition: White gold is an alloy made by mixing pure gold with white metals such as nickel, palladium, or silver, and sometimes a small amount of zinc. This mixture gives …Rhodium-plated white gold wedding ring. The word white covers a broad range of colors that borders or overlaps pale yellow, tinted brown, and even very pale rose. White gold is an alloy of gold and at least one white metal (usually nickel, silver, platinum or palladium). Like yellow gold, the purity of white gold is given in karats.
